The cheapest way to get from Basingstoke to Bromley is to drive which costs £14 - £21 and takes 1h 25m.
The fastest way to get from Basingstoke to Bromley is to train which takes 1h 20m and costs £35 - £50.
No, there is no direct bus from Basingstoke to Bromley. However, there are services departing from The Malls and arriving at High Street / Market Square via Victoria Station and Bellingham Road.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 33m.
No, there is no direct train from Basingstoke to Bromley. However, there are services departing from Basingstoke and arriving at Bromley South via Clapham Junction and London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 20m.
The distance between Basingstoke and Bromley is 57 miles. The road distance is 57.4 miles.
The best way to get from Basingstoke to Bromley without a car is to train which takes 1h 20m and costs £35 - £50.
It takes approximately 1h 20m to get from Basingstoke to Bromley, including transfers.
Basingstoke to Bromley bus services, operated by National Express, depart from The Malls station.
Basingstoke to Bromley train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Basingstoke station.
The best way to get from Basingstoke to Bromley is to train which takes 1h 20m and costs £35 - £50.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s £7 - £75 and takes 3h 33m.
